Most Popular General Visual & Performing Arts Graduate Certificate School
Our 2023 rankings named Mississippi State University the most popular school in Mississippi for general visual and performing arts students working on their graduate certificate. Located in the town of Mississippi State, Mississippi State is a public college with a very large student population.
